Contaminated fuel from BP's Whiting, Ind., refinery made its way to some 200 retail outlets in Northwest Indiana, Chicago and the suburbs -- along with 20 stations in the Milwaukee area, the company said Wednesday.
More than 7,000 customer complaints over the bad gas had reached BP as of Wednesday afternoon, a spokesman said.
BP believes it has identified the full distribution of a 50,000-barrel batch of bad gas that has been fouling cars in four states since last week. Station operators have been instructed not to sell the recalled gas, which is being trucked back to Whiting for reprocessing, according to the company.
Roughly 2.1 million gallons of gasoline were recalled by BP's Whiting refinery after hundreds of reports of hard-starting and stalling vehicles from motorists flooded Chicago area repair shops this week. BP issued a statement Tuesday, saying the gasoline was blended at its Whiting storage terminal between Aug. 13 and 17 and contained a "higher than normal level of polymeric residue." ..........(more)
